Actually, yes there is. Natural Language Processing (NLP) is a very broad research subject but a lot has come out of it.
A lot of what? "If" statements? :)
More specifically, Rule-based taggers have become very popular since Eric Brill published his works on trainable rule-based tagging.
Essentially, it comes to down analysing sentences to determine the role
(noun, verb, etc.) of each words. It's very helpful to extract noun-phrases
such has "cardiovascular disease" or "magnetic resonance imaging" from
documents.
